Celebrating realme's 200 mn global shipments: A success story in smartphone industry
New Delhi, Dec 5
realme, a rapidly growing smartphone brand in India, has recently announced a significant achievement -- its global smartphone shipments have successfully surpassed the 200 million units mark. This milestone was highlighted in Counterpoint's latest whitepaper, titled "Smartphone Democratisation Key to Future Industry Growth Reportâ€.
By exceeding 200 million global shipments, realme has solidified its position as a leading smartphone brand in India and internationally, boosting its market presence and furthering its dedication to offering outstanding products to young audiences worldwide.
This significant growth is the result of robust marketing efforts and multiple innovations in their products, including pioneering the rollout of 5G-enabled smartphones in the country.

realme celebrates this milestone by setting higher and better goals for itself. The company remains committed to investing in research and development, having established the realme Global Institute of Leap-forward Technology, which concentrates on pioneering technologies in four crucial areas -- display, photography, gaming, and charging.
The company is confident in its ability to break through with the help of local partners. As a new era begins, realme sets even more ambitious goals for itself. With the "Leap-forward Climbing Plan," realme aims to become the top choice for young users worldwide within the next five years, driven by innovation, youthful appeal, and advanced products like 5G.
realme's focus will be on pushing technological boundaries, developing youth-centric products, and promoting innovation throughout the industry, especially in the premium mid-range smartphone segment.
In 2024, realme intends to substantially augment its investment in research and development, enhancing its technological prowess through a projected 470 per cent increase in R&D expenditure.
Additionally, realme plans to expand its tech talent pool and increase research personnel by an anticipated 400 per cent next year.
